About the area
Atlanta, Georgia, is a city that beautifully marries history, culture, and modernity. It's a place where the charm of the South intertwines with urban sophistication, making it an attractive destination for a wide variety of travelers.
History buffs will be intrigued by Atlanta's pivotal role in the Civil Rights Movement. The Martin Luther King Jr. National Historic Site offers an intimate look into the life of this civil rights leader through his childhood home and the Ebenezer Baptist Church where he preached. The National Center for Civil and Human Rights further delves into this significant period in American history.
Art and culture enthusiasts will find Atlanta's scene vibrant and engaging. The Fox Theatre is known for hosting Broadway shows, ballets, and concerts while the High Museum of Art showcases a vast collection ranging from classic to contemporary art. Music aficionados can immerse themselves in Atlanta's rich music heritage at venues like the Tabernacle or enjoy live performances at the Atlanta Symphony Orchestra.
The city also boasts world-class attractions such as the Georgia Aquarium - one of the largest aquariums globally; and World of Coca-Cola - a place to learn about this iconic brand's history. Sports fans are not left out either; they can catch an NFL or MLS game at Mercedes-Benz Stadium.
Nature lovers will be delighted with numerous parks scattered throughout the city including Piedmont Park and Centennial Olympic Park. A short distance from Atlanta lies Stone Mountain Park which offers hiking trails with breathtaking views atop its granite dome.
Food connoisseurs will relish exploring Atlanta's diverse culinary scene that spans from traditional Southern fare to international cuisine. Additionally, there is a thriving craft beer scene with many local breweries offering tours and tastings.
In summary, Atlanta caters to everyone - from its historical landmarks to cultural institutions, outdoor activities to gastronomic experiences - making it an ideal destination for any traveler.
